Innehållsförteckning
I den här handledningen får du lära dig hur du använder Sök och ersätt i Excel för att söka efter specifika data i ett arbetsblad eller en arbetsbok och vad du kan göra med cellerna när du har hittat dem. Vi kommer också att utforska avancerade funktioner för Excel-sökning, t.ex. jokertecken, att hitta celler med formler eller specifik formatering, att hitta och ersätta i alla öppna arbetsböcker och mycket mer.
När du arbetar med stora kalkylblad i Excel är det viktigt att snabbt kunna hitta den information du vill ha vid varje tillfälle. Att skanna igenom hundratals rader och kolumner är verkligen inte rätt väg att gå, så låt oss titta närmare på vad Excel-funktionen Hitta och ersätta har att erbjuda.
Hur du använder Hitta i Excel
Nedan hittar du en översikt över Excel Find-funktionerna samt detaljerade steg för hur du använder den här funktionen i Microsoft Excel 365, 2021, 2019, 2016, 2013, 2010 och äldre versioner.
Hitta värde i ett intervall, ett arbetsblad eller en arbetsbok
Följande riktlinjer visar hur du kan hitta specifika tecken, text, siffror eller datum i ett cellintervall, ett arbetsblad eller en hel arbetsbok.
- Till att börja med väljer du det område av celler som du vill söka i. Om du vill söka i hela kalkylbladet klickar du på vilken cell som helst på det aktiva arket.
- Öppna Excel-filen Hitta och ersätta genom att trycka på genvägen Ctrl + F. Alternativt kan du gå till Hem flik> Redigering av grupp och klicka på Hitta & Välj > Hitta ...
- I Hitta vad och skriv in de tecken (text eller siffror) som du vill ha och klicka på antingen Hitta alla eller . Hitta nästa .
När du klickar på Hitta nästa väljer Excel den första förekomsten av sökvärdet på arket, det andra klicket väljer den andra förekomsten och så vidare.
När du klickar på Hitta alla Excel öppnar en lista med alla förekomster och du kan klicka på ett objekt i listan för att navigera till motsvarande cell.
Excel Find - ytterligare alternativ
Om du vill finjustera din sökning klickar du på Alternativ i det högra hörnet av Excel Hitta & Ersätt och gör sedan något av följande:
- Om du vill söka efter det angivna värdet i det aktuella arbetsbladet eller i hela arbetsboken väljer du Ark eller . Arbetsbok i den Inom .
- Om du vill söka från den aktiva cellen från vänster till höger (rad för rad) väljer du I rader i den Sök på Om du vill söka från toppen till botten (kolumn för kolumn) väljer du Genom kolumner.
- Om du vill söka bland vissa datatyper väljer du Formler , Värden , eller Kommentarer i den Titta in .
- För en sökning som tar hänsyn till storleken på bokstäverna, kontrollera Kontroll av matchfall .
- Om du vill söka efter celler som endast innehåller de tecken som du har angett i fältet Hitta vad fältet, väljer du den Matcha hela cellinnehållet .
Tips: Om du vill hitta ett visst värde i ett område, en kolumn eller en rad, välj det området, den eller de kolumnerna eller raderna innan du öppnar Hitta och ersätta i Excel. Om du till exempel vill begränsa din sökning till en specifik kolumn markerar du först den kolumnen och öppnar sedan Hitta och ersätta dialog.
Hitta celler med visst format i Excel
Om du vill hitta celler med viss formatering trycker du på genvägen Ctrl + F för att öppna Hitta och ersätta dialogrutan, klicka på Alternativ och klicka sedan på Format... i det övre högra hörnet, och gör dina val i Excel Hitta format dialogrutan.
Om du vill hitta celler som matchar formatet för en annan cell i kalkylbladet tar du bort alla kriterier i Hitta vad klicka på pilen bredvid Format , välj Välj Format från cell och klicka på cellen med önskad formatering.
Microsoft Excel sparar de formateringsalternativ som du anger. Om du söker efter andra data på ett kalkylblad och Excel inte hittar de värden som du vet finns där, ska du radera formateringsalternativen från den tidigare sökningen. Detta gör du genom att öppna Hitta och ersätta dialogrutan, klicka på Alternativ på knappen på Hitta och klicka sedan på pilen bredvid Format.. och välj Rensa formatet för sökning .
Hitta celler med formler i Excel
Med Excels Hitta och ersätta kan du bara söka i formler för ett givet värde, vilket förklaras i ytterligare alternativ för Excel Find. Om du vill hitta celler som innehåller formler använder du Gå till Special funktion.
- Markera det område av celler där du vill hitta formler eller klicka på vilken cell som helst på det aktuella arket för att söka i hela arbetsbladet.
- Klicka på pilen bredvid Hitta & Välj och klicka sedan på Gå till Special Alternativt kan du trycka på F5 för att öppna Gå till och klickar på Särskilt... i det nedre vänstra hörnet.
- Siffror - hitta formler som returnerar numeriska värden, inklusive datum.
- Text - sök efter formler som returnerar textvärden.
- Logik - hitta formler som ger booleska värden som TRUE och FALSE.
- Fel - hitta celler med formler som resulterar i fel som #N/A, #NAME?, #REF!, #VALUE!, #DIV/0!, #NULL! och #NUM!.
Om Microsoft Excel hittar några celler som uppfyller dina kriterier markeras dessa celler, annars visas ett meddelande om att inga sådana celler har hittats.
Tips. För att snabbt hitta alla celler med formler oavsett resultatet av formeln, klicka på Hitta & Välj > Formler .
Hur man väljer och markerar alla hittade poster på ett ark
Om du vill välja alla förekomster av ett visst värde på ett kalkylblad öppnar du Excel Hitta och ersätta dialogrutan, skriv in sökordet i fältet Hitta vad och klicka på Hitta alla .
Excel visar en lista över hittade enheter, och du klickar på någon förekomst i listan (eller klicka var som helst i resultatområdet för att flytta fokus dit) och trycker på genvägen Ctrl + A. Detta kommer att välja alla hittade förekomster både på Hitta och ersätta och på arket.
När cellerna väl är markerade kan du markera genom att ändra fyllningsfärgen.
Hur du använder Ersätt i Excel
Nedan hittar du steg-för-steg-anvisningar om hur du använder Excel Replace för att ändra ett värde till ett annat i ett valt cellområde, ett helt arbetsblad eller en arbetsbok.
Ersätta ett värde med ett annat
Om du vill ersätta vissa tecken, text eller siffror i ett Excel-ark använder du Ersätt fliken i Excel Hitta & Ersätt dialog. De detaljerade stegen följer nedan.
- Välj det område av celler där du vill ersätta text eller siffror. Om du vill ersätta tecken i hela kalkylbladet klickar du på vilken cell som helst på det aktiva arket.
- Tryck på genvägen Ctrl + H för att öppna Ersätt fliken i Excel Hitta och ersätta dialog.
Alternativt kan du gå till Hem flik> Redigering av grupp och klicka på Hitta & Välj > Ersätt ...
Om du precis har använt Excel-funktionen Hitta kan du helt enkelt växla till Ersätt fliken.
- I Hitta vad fältet skriver du det värde som du vill söka efter och i fältet Ersätt med i rutan det värde som ska ersättas med.
- Slutligen klickar du på antingen Ersätt för att ersätta de funna förekomsterna en efter en, eller Ersätt alla för att byta ut alla poster i ett enda svep.
Tips: Om något har gått fel och du har fått ett annat resultat än vad du hade förväntat dig, klicka på Ångra eller tryck på Ctrl + Z för att återställa de ursprungliga värdena.
För ytterligare funktioner för Excel Ersätt, klicka på Alternativ i det högra hörnet av Ersätt De är i stort sett desamma som alternativen för Excel Sök som vi diskuterade för en stund sedan.
Ersätt text eller nummer med ingenting
Om du vill ersätta alla förekomster av ett visst värde med ingenting , skriv in de tecken som du vill söka efter i fältet Hitta vad rutan, lämna Ersätt med och klickar på Ersätt alla knapp.
Hur du hittar eller ersätter ett radbyte i Excel
För att ersätta en radbrytning med ett mellanslag eller någon annan separator, ange radbrytningstecknet i fältet Hitta vad genom att trycka på Ctrl + J . Denna genväg är ASCII-kontrollkoden för tecken 10 (radbrytning).
Efter att ha tryckt på Ctrl + J visas vid första anblicken Hitta vad rutan ser tom ut, men när du tittar närmare ser du en liten flimrande prick som i skärmbilden nedan. Ange ersättningstecknet i rutan Ersätt med rutan, t.ex. ett mellanslag, och klicka på Ersätt alla .
Om du vill ersätta ett tecken med ett radbrytande gör du tvärtom - skriv in det aktuella tecknet i fältet Hitta vad rutan och radbrytningen ( Ctrl + J ) i Ersätt med .
Hur du ändrar cellformatering på arket
I den första delen av den här handledningen diskuterade vi hur du kan hitta celler med specifik formatering med hjälp av Excel-dialogrutan Hitta. Excel Ersätt gör att du kan ta ett steg längre och ändra formateringen av alla celler på arket eller i hela arbetsboken.
- Öppna Ersätt i Excels dialogruta Hitta och ersätta och klicka på fliken Alternativ
- Bredvid Hitta vad klicka på pilen i rutan Format knappen, väljer du Välj Format från cell och klicka på en cell med det format som du vill ändra.
- Bredvid Ersätt med antingen på den här rutan, klicka på Format... och ställ in det nya formatet med hjälp av Excel Ersätt format eller klicka på pilen i dialogrutan Format knappen, väljer du Välj Format från cell och klicka på en cell med önskat format.
- Om du vill ersätta formateringen i hela arbetsboken , välj Arbetsbok i den Inom Om du bara vill ersätta formateringen på det aktiva arket lämnar du standardvalet ( Blad) .
- Slutligen klickar du på Ersätt alla och kontrollera resultatet.
Observera: Den här metoden ändrar de format som tillämpas manuellt, den fungerar inte för villkorligt formaterade celler.
Excel Sök och ersätt med jokertecken
Användning av jokertecken i dina sökkriterier kan automatisera många sök- och ersättningsuppgifter i Excel:
- Använd den asterisk (*) för att hitta en valfri teckensträng, t.ex, sm* fynd " leende " och " lukt ".
- Använd den frågetecken (?) för att hitta ett enskilt tecken, till exempel, gr?y fynd " Grått " och " Grått ".
Om du till exempel vill få en lista med namn som börjar med " annons ", använd " ad* " som sökkriterier. Tänk också på att Excel med standardalternativen söker efter kriterierna var som helst i en cell. I vårt fall skulle det ge alla celler som har " annons "För att förhindra att detta händer klickar du på Alternativ knappen och kontrollera den Matcha hela cellinnehållet Detta tvingar Excel att endast returnera de värden som börjar med " annons " som visas i skärmbilden nedan.
Hur du hittar och ersätter jokertecken i Excel
Om du vill hitta asterisker eller frågetecken i ditt Excel-arbetsblad skriver du tilde-tecknet (~) före dem. Om du till exempel vill hitta celler som innehåller asterisker skriver du ~* i fältet Hitta vad Om du vill hitta celler som innehåller frågetecken använder du ~? som sökvillkor.
Så här kan du ersätta alla frågetecken (?) på ett arbetsblad med ett annat värde (nummer 1 i det här exemplet):
Som du ser hittar och ersätter Excel framgångsrikt jokertecken både i text och numeriska värden.
Tips. Om du vill hitta tilde-tecken på arket skriver du en dubbel tilde (~~) i fältet Hitta vad box.
Genvägar för att hitta och ersätta i Excel
Om du har följt de tidigare avsnitten i den här handledningen har du kanske lagt märke till att Excel erbjuder två olika sätt att interagera med Hitta och ersätta kommandon - genom att klicka på bandetknappar och genom att använda kortkommandon på tangentbordet.
Nedan finns en snabb sammanfattning av vad du redan har lärt dig och ytterligare några genvägar som kan spara några sekunder.
- Ctrl+F - Excel Hitta genväg som öppnar Hitta på fliken Hitta & Ersätt
- Ctrl+H - Excel Ersätt genväg som öppnar Ersätt på fliken Hitta & Ersätt
- Ctrl+Shift+F4 - hittar den föregående förekomsten av sökvärdet.
- Shift+F4 - hittar nästa förekomst av sökvärdet.
- Ctrl+J - hittar eller ersätter ett radbyte.
Sök och ersätt i alla öppna arbetsböcker
Som du just har sett erbjuder Excels Sök och ersätt många användbara alternativ. Den kan dock bara söka i en arbetsbok åt gången. Om du vill söka och ersätta i alla öppna arbetsböcker kan du använda tilläggsmodulen Avancerad sökning och ersättning från Ablebits.
Följande Avancerad sökning och ersättning funktioner gör sökningen i Excel ännu mer kraftfull:
- Hitta och ersätta i alla öppna arbetsböcker eller . utvalda arbetsböcker och arbetsblad.
- Samtidig sökning i värden, formler, hyperlänkar och kommentarer.
- Exportera sökresultat till en ny arbetsbok med ett klick.
Om du vill köra tilläggsmodulen Avancerad sökning och ersättning klickar du på ikonen i Excel-bandet, som finns i Ablebits Utilities flik> Sök på Alternativt kan du trycka på Ctrl + Alt + F , eller till och med konfigurera den så att den öppnas med den välkända genvägen Ctrl + F .
Rutan Avancerad sökning och ersättning öppnas och du gör följande:
- Skriv in de tecken (text eller siffror) som du vill söka efter i fältet Hitta vad
- Välj vilka arbetsböcker och kalkylblad du vill söka i. Som standard väljs alla ark i alla öppna arbetsböcker.
- Välj vilken eller vilka datatyper du vill titta på: värden, formler, kommentarer eller hyperlänkar. Som standard är alla datatyper valda.
Dessutom har du följande alternativ:
- Välj den Tändsticksfodral för att söka efter uppgifter som är känsliga för stora och små bokstäver.
- Välj den Hela cellen för att söka efter exakt och fullständig matchning, dvs. hitta celler som endast innehåller de tecken som du har skrivit i fältet Hitta vad
Klicka på Hitta alla knappen, och du kommer att se en lista med de hittade posterna i Sökresultat Nu kan du ersätta alla eller valda förekomster med ett annat värde eller exportera de hittade cellerna, raderna eller kolumnerna till en ny arbetsbok.
Om du är villig att prova Advanced Find and Replace på dina Excel-ark är du välkommen att ladda ner en utvärderingsversion nedan.
Jag tackar dig för att du läste och hoppas att vi ses på vår blogg nästa vecka. I vår texthandledning kommer vi att behandla Excel-funktionerna SEARCH och FIND samt REPLACE och SUBSTITUTE, så håll utkik här.
Tillgängliga nedladdningar
Ultimate Suite 14-dagars fullt fungerande version (.exe-fil)